Molluscan Kidney
In molluscs, the coelom is represented by the pericardial cavity and the cavities of the kidneys and gonads. The pericardial coelom opens into the renal cavity via the renopericardial duct. Thus the molluscan kidney is a modified coelomoduct of the metanephridial type opening into the pericardial cavity at one end and the ' mantle cavity at the other.

In the molluscs, an initial fluid is formed in the kidney by ultrafiltration of the blood through the wall of the heart. Reabsorption of valuable materials hke glucose and secretion of unwanted compounds occur subsequently resulting in the formation of the final urine. There is some evidence that in the abalone, Haliotis, glucose re-absorption takes place primarily in the left kidney, while secretion of unwanted compounds occurs in the right kidney. Hydrostatic pressure of the blood provides the filtration pressure and application of back pressure stops urine production.
